Nestled in the heart of Coyoacán, Viveros de Coyoacán is a stunning urban park that serves as a sanctuary for nature lovers and a peaceful escape for tourists. With its lush greenery, diverse plant species, and serene atmosphere, this park is the perfect spot for leisurely strolls, picnics, and relaxation amidst the vibrant culture of Mexico City. Public Transportation
To reach Viveros de Coyoacán using public transportation, take Metro Line 3 to Coyoacán Station. Exit the station and walk towards the Av. Coyoacán. From there, catch any local bus that goes towards Del Carmen, or you can walk for about 15 minutes along Av. Coyoacán. When you reach the intersection with Viveros de Coyoacán street, turn left and follow it until you reach the entrance of the park.
Taxi or Rideshare
If you prefer a more direct option, you can take a taxi or a rideshare service. Simply provide the driver with the address: Viveros de Coyoacán, Del Carmen, Coyoacán, 04100 Ciudad de México. The ride from the Coyoacán center should take around 10 minutes, depending on traffic.
